Discover Why Is DevSecOps Important for Security Success

In today’s fast-paced tech world, security can’t be an afterthought. DevSecOps weaves security into the software development lifecycle, ensuring safety from the start. As someone who has seen both sides of this process, I know how vital it is.

This approach enhances continuous integration and automates security checks. It helps teams meet compliance requirements while speeding up delivery. Let’s dive deeper into why DevSecOps matters for your projects and teams.


Most Common Reasons: why is devsecops important

  • Increased Security Risks: As software development continues to accelerate, the need for integrating security into the DevOps process becomes crucial to mitigate vulnerabilities.
  • Faster Incident Response: By adopting DevSecOps practices, teams can detect and address security issues in real-time, reducing the impact of potential breaches.
  • Collaboration Across Teams: DevSecOps fosters a culture of collaboration between development, operations, and security teams, leading to more efficient workflows and better security outcomes.
  • Compliance Requirements: Many industries face strict regulatory compliance mandates that necessitate incorporating security measures early in the development lifecycle through DevSecOps.
  • Cost Efficiency: Implementing DevSecOps can lead to significant cost savings by identifying and resolving security issues earlier in the development process.

The moment I wondered, “why is devsecops important” – Personal Experience

I remember the first time I faced a major security breach at work. It was like a punch to the gut when I discovered that our latest application update had vulnerabilities that hackers exploited within hours of deployment. The frustration was palpable; we had worked tirelessly on this project, and now it felt like all our efforts were in vain. As I sat in the aftermath, sifting through reports and trying to understand how we missed such critical flaws, I realized just how crucial it was for security to be integrated into every step of our development process—this is when I began to grasp why DevSecOps is important.

Determined not to let this happen again, we shifted our approach by adopting a DevSecOps strategy. We started incorporating security measures right from the design phase, involving everyone from developers to operations teams in discussions about potential risks and solutions. This collaborative effort not only improved our code quality but also fostered a culture of shared responsibility for security across the board. The outcome was remarkable; subsequent releases were smoother and more secure, instilling confidence in both our team and users. It became clear that with the right mindset and practices in place, we could turn challenges into opportunities for improvement. Embracing DevSecOps truly transformed our workflow for the better!


Let’s explore the common causes of “why is devsecops important” in more detail in the sections ahead. Or, are you interested in exploring this article? Discover Why Configuration Management Is Crucial for Success


Increased Security Risks: As software development continues to accelerate, the need for integrating security into the DevOps process becomes crucial to mitigate vulnerabilities.

In today’s fast-paced digital world, security risks are on the rise. As software development speeds up, vulnerabilities can emerge more easily. This rapid pace often leaves gaps where security measures may be overlooked. Integrating security into the DevOps process is essential to address these issues effectively.

DevSecOps emphasizes the importance of embedding security throughout the software development lifecycle. By doing this, teams can identify and resolve potential threats early in the process. This proactive approach minimizes risks and enhances overall product quality. With continuous integration, developers can ensure that security checks happen automatically with each update.

Many organizations face compliance challenges due to increasing regulations. Security automation helps streamline compliance monitoring, making it easier to adhere to standards. When teams incorporate these practices, they demonstrate a commitment to safeguarding user data and maintaining trust. This builds confidence among customers and stakeholders alike.

Real-world examples show that neglecting security can lead to significant breaches. Companies that prioritize DevSecOps often experience fewer incidents and faster recovery times when problems arise. By fostering a culture of shared responsibility for security, organizations empower their teams to take ownership of potential risks.

Ultimately, understanding why DevSecOps is important lies in recognizing the changing landscape of software development. As threats evolve, so must our strategies for protection. Embracing a security-first mindset not only mitigates vulnerabilities but also drives innovation and growth within your organization.


Faster Incident Response: By adopting DevSecOps practices, teams can detect and address security issues in real-time, reducing the impact of potential breaches.

Faster incident response is crucial in today’s digital landscape. DevSecOps practices empower teams to spot security issues as they arise. This real-time detection allows for immediate action, minimizing the damage from potential breaches. When organizations embrace this approach, they create a proactive security culture that enhances overall safety.

Imagine a fire alarm that alerts you instantly when smoke appears. Similarly, DevSecOps acts as an early warning system for security threats. By integrating security into the software development lifecycle, teams can quickly identify vulnerabilities. This swift response not only protects sensitive data but also builds trust with customers and stakeholders.

Moreover, continuous integration plays a vital role in faster incident response. With automated testing and deployment processes, developers can push updates rapidly. These updates often include patches for newly discovered vulnerabilities. The ability to adapt swiftly ensures that organizations stay ahead of cybercriminals who exploit weaknesses.

Security automation further enhances this responsiveness by streamlining threat detection processes. Automated tools can analyze vast amounts of data within seconds, pinpointing anomalies that may indicate a breach. This efficiency frees up human resources to focus on more complex security challenges while maintaining vigilance against emerging threats.

In summary, faster incident response through DevSecOps is essential for effective security management. It reduces the impact of breaches and fosters a culture of continuous improvement in security practices. As organizations increasingly rely on technology, adopting these strategies becomes vital to safeguard their assets and maintain compliance with industry standards.


Collaboration Across Teams: DevSecOps fosters a culture of collaboration between development, operations, and security teams, leading to more efficient workflows and better security outcomes.

Collaboration across teams is vital in today’s fast-paced tech landscape. DevSecOps brings development, operations, and security together. This teamwork leads to smoother workflows and stronger security measures. When these teams communicate openly, they can quickly address vulnerabilities and improve software quality.

In a traditional setup, silos often form between departments. Developers focus on building features, while operations ensure systems run smoothly. Security teams may feel disconnected from both groups. DevSecOps breaks down these barriers, creating a unified approach to the software development lifecycle. By working together, teams can identify potential threats early in the process.

Effective collaboration enhances continuous integration practices. As developers push code changes, security experts can assess risks in real-time. This proactive stance allows for immediate fixes before issues escalate. With security automation tools integrated into daily tasks, everyone shares responsibility for maintaining secure software.

Moreover, this culture of collaboration fosters compliance monitoring across all stages of development. Teams work together to meet industry standards and regulations seamlessly. When everyone understands their role in maintaining compliance, organizations reduce risks significantly. The result is not just better security outcomes but also increased trust among stakeholders.

Real-world examples highlight the benefits of this teamwork approach. Companies that embrace DevSecOps often report fewer breaches and faster recovery times. Their ability to adapt quickly to new threats becomes a competitive advantage. By prioritizing collaboration across teams, organizations can achieve lasting success in their security efforts while enhancing overall productivity.


Compliance Requirements: Many industries face strict regulatory compliance mandates that necessitate incorporating security measures early in the development lifecycle through DevSecOps.

Compliance requirements play a crucial role in why DevSecOps is important for security success. Many industries, such as finance and healthcare, operate under strict regulations. These rules demand that companies protect sensitive data from breaches. By integrating security measures early in the development lifecycle, organizations can meet these compliance mandates effectively.

Incorporating security into DevSecOps helps streamline compliance monitoring. This integration allows teams to identify vulnerabilities before they become problems. When security is built into continuous integration processes, it becomes easier to maintain compliance standards. This proactive approach not only safeguards data but also reduces the risk of costly fines and penalties.

Real-world examples highlight the importance of compliance in DevSecOps. Companies that fail to comply may face severe consequences, including reputational damage and legal issues. A well-known breach in the financial sector led to significant regulatory scrutiny and loss of customer trust. By adopting DevSecOps practices, businesses can mitigate these risks while enhancing their overall security posture.

Security automation within DevSecOps also aids compliance efforts. Automated tools can monitor systems continuously for any deviations from regulatory standards. This ongoing oversight ensures that organizations remain compliant without overwhelming their teams with manual checks. As a result, developers can focus on building great software while maintaining necessary compliance levels.

Ultimately, understanding compliance requirements is key to realizing why DevSecOps is important for security success. It ensures that organizations are not just meeting legal obligations but also protecting their assets and customers effectively. By embedding security throughout the software development lifecycle, businesses can foster a culture of responsibility and trustworthiness in their operations.


Cost Efficiency: Implementing DevSecOps can lead to significant cost savings by identifying and resolving security issues earlier in the development process.

Cost efficiency is a key benefit of implementing DevSecOps. By integrating security early in the software development lifecycle, teams can spot issues before they escalate. This proactive approach saves time and resources, reducing the need for costly fixes later on. Identifying vulnerabilities during initial phases means fewer disruptions down the line.

When security becomes part of continuous integration, teams can automate testing and compliance monitoring. This automation streamlines processes and minimizes manual efforts. As a result, developers can focus more on building quality software rather than constantly patching security gaps. This shift not only enhances productivity but also leads to substantial financial savings.

Consider a real-world example where a company faced hefty fines due to security breaches. Had they adopted DevSecOps practices earlier, they could have identified weaknesses before deployment. Instead of spending significant amounts on remediation post-incident, they could have invested those funds into innovation and growth. This illustrates how early intervention creates long-term cost benefits.

Moreover, implementing security automation within DevSecOps fosters a culture of shared responsibility among team members. Everyone becomes aware of their role in maintaining security standards throughout development. This collective effort reduces the likelihood of overlooking critical issues and further cuts costs associated with potential breaches or compliance failures.

In summary, understanding why DevSecOps is important hinges on its ability to drive cost efficiency through early identification of security issues. By embracing this methodology, organizations not only protect themselves from risks but also position themselves for sustainable growth in an ever-evolving digital landscape.

As you read this far to discover “why is devsecops important“, I hope you have found it. The following sections also cover some useful tips and questions based on your quest for “why is devsecops important.” I recommend you read ahead.


How can you implement DevSecOps practices to enhance your organization’s security and achieve greater success in your development processes?

In today’s fast-paced digital world, securing your software development process is more crucial than ever. Many organizations are realizing the importance of integrating security into their development practices, leading to the rise of DevSecOps. But you may wonder, why is DevSecOps important? It’s all about embedding security within every phase of the development lifecycle, ensuring that vulnerabilities are addressed early and often. This not only protects your organization from potential threats but also enhances collaboration and efficiency among teams. Let’s explore how you can implement DevSecOps practices step by step.

1. Foster a Security-First Culture
Creating a culture that prioritizes security starts with leadership and involves everyone in the organization. Encourage open discussions about security risks and make it a part of daily conversations.
Promote training – Regularly educate your team on security best practices and emerging threats.
Encourage reporting – Make it easy for team members to report potential vulnerabilities without fear of backlash.

2. Integrate Security Tools Early
Incorporating security tools at the beginning of your development process helps catch issues before they escalate. Choose tools that fit seamlessly into your existing workflow.
Select appropriate tools – Look for static code analysis, dynamic application testing, and dependency checking tools that align with your tech stack.
Automate scanning – Set up automated scans at various stages to ensure continuous monitoring.

3. Collaborate Across Teams
DevSecOps thrives on collaboration between development, operations, and security teams. Break down silos to enhance communication and teamwork throughout the project lifecycle.
Create cross-functional teams – Form groups that include members from all three areas to work together on projects from start to finish.
Hold regular meetings – Schedule frequent check-ins to discuss progress, share insights, and address any concerns.

4. Implement Continuous Monitoring
Once your applications are deployed, continuous monitoring ensures ongoing protection against new threats or vulnerabilities that may arise post-launch.
Use real-time monitoring tools – Invest in solutions that provide alerts for suspicious activities or breaches immediately after they occur.
Acknowledge feedback loops – Establish processes for learning from incidents and improving future responses.

5. Conduct Regular Security Assessments
Regular assessments help identify weaknesses in your systems before they can be exploited by attackers.
Pursue penetration testing – Hire experts or use internal resources to simulate attacks on your systems regularly.
Audit compliance standards– Ensure adherence to established regulations like GDPR or HIPAA relevant to your industry.

By implementing these steps, you’ll not only enhance your organization’s overall security posture but also streamline development processes for greater success in achieving business goals—all while addressing why is DevSecOps important effectively! Remember, fostering a secure environment is an ongoing journey rather than a one-time fix; stay committed, keep learning, and watch as both productivity and safety thrive in harmony within your organization!


FAQs related to why is devsecops important

Why is DevSecOps important for software security?

DevSecOps integrates security into the development process. This ensures that security is part of every step, reducing risks and protecting applications from threats.

How does DevSecOps improve collaboration?

DevSecOps promotes teamwork between developers, security teams, and operations. This collaboration leads to faster updates and better overall software quality.

What are the benefits of implementing DevSecOps?

Implementing DevSecOps can lead to quicker releases, fewer vulnerabilities, and lower costs. It helps organizations respond faster to security issues.

How does DevSecOps help with compliance?

DevSecOps automates compliance checks throughout the development cycle. This makes it easier to meet regulations and avoid penalties related to data breaches.

Can DevSecOps reduce costs for businesses?

Yes, by catching security issues early in development, DevSecOps reduces expensive fixes later. This saves time and money while improving software reliability.


Sources 

DevSecOps: DevSecOps (Wikipedia)

Why DevSecOps Matters: Why DevSecOps Matters (ScienceDirect)

The Importance of DevSecOps: The Importance of DevSecOps (MDPI)

You may also consider reading Unlocking Success: Why Is SDLC Important for You?


In conclusion, DevSecOps is vital for enhancing security in software development. It addresses increased security risks by integrating security early in the process. Faster incident response allows teams to tackle issues as they arise. Collaboration among development, operations, and security teams leads to better outcomes. Additionally, meeting compliance requirements becomes easier with integrated security measures. Finally, adopting DevSecOps can save costs by resolving issues sooner.

Now is the time to embrace these practices in your organization. Start integrating security into your workflows today. With commitment and collaboration, you can achieve robust security success. Let’s build a safer future together!

Related Tags: DevSecOps, continuous integration, security automation, software development lifecycle, compliance monitoring

Leave a Comment